/** | ||
* Enables public sharing on the given file object. then fetches its content. | ||
* | ||
* @param {Object} file A slack 'message.file' data object | ||
* @param {string} token A slack API token that has 'files:write:user' scope | ||
* @return {Promise<Object>} A Promise of the updated slack file data object | ||
*/ | ||
BaseSlackHandler.prototype.enablePublicSharing = function (file, token) { | ||
if (file.public_url_shared) return Promise.resolve(file); | ||
|
||
this._main.incRemoteCallCounter("files.sharedPublicURL"); | ||
return rp({ | ||
method: 'POST', | ||
form: { | ||
file: file.id, | ||
token: token, | ||
}, | ||
uri: "https://slack.com/api/files.sharedPublicURL", | ||
json: true | ||
}).then((response) => { | ||
if (!response || !response.file || !response.file.permalink_public) { | ||
log.warn("Could not find sharedPublicURL: " + JSON.stringify(response)); | ||
return undefined; | ||
} | ||
|
||
return response.file; | ||
}); | ||
} | ||
